Problem: Youre throwing code 14. Car is idling at 1500RPM. Fails inspection (obviously with a code)

You have tried: Cleaning and replacing IACV


Maybe try getting a voltmeter and testing all your wires out that are related to that sensor. My car was down for a while with me trying to figure out a distributor problem (replaced dizzy and all) and it ended up being the insulation worn off the wire and grounding it at the firewall.
